All posts

Air-Gapped Deployment Audit Logs: Ensuring Security and Traceability

Maintaining security and operational visibility is at the core of air-gapped deployments. These setups, isolated from broader networks, are used in environments where data integrity and safety are critical. To meet these requirements, having robust audit logs is crucial. This article explains how to implement and optimize audit logs for air-gapped deployments. What are Audit Logs in Air-Gapped Deployments? Audit logs are detailed records of every action or event occurring within a system. In

Free White Paper

Kubernetes Audit Logs + Canary Deployment Security: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Maintaining security and operational visibility is at the core of air-gapped deployments. These setups, isolated from broader networks, are used in environments where data integrity and safety are critical. To meet these requirements, having robust audit logs is crucial. This article explains how to implement and optimize audit logs for air-gapped deployments.

What are Audit Logs in Air-Gapped Deployments?

Audit logs are detailed records of every action or event occurring within a system. In air-gapped deployments, these logs document activities while providing data you can trace, even in highly isolated environments. They’re essential for detecting unauthorized access, debugging issues, and meeting compliance standards.

Air-gapped systems often face restrictions on external tools or integrations due to their isolated nature. Hence, your audit log systems need to:

  • Operate without relying on external networks.
  • Store logs securely and locally.
  • Provide fast, clear access to logs when needed for audits or forensic purposes.

Key Considerations When Designing Audit Logs for Air-Gapped Environments

1. Data Integrity Always Comes First

Audit logs need to be tamper-proof. In air-gapped environments where visibility can be limited, having a non-editable, append-only structure ensures the data remains trustworthy. Optimizing hashes or cryptographic signatures applied to each log can further ensure log integrity.

2. Scalability Without Connectivity

Even though air-gapped systems remain offline, they must still handle high-frequency log generation from large or complex operations. Choose storage solutions within the system that are robust enough to handle edge-case volumes without affecting primary functions.

Continue reading? Get the full guide.

Kubernetes Audit Logs + Canary Deployment Security: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

3. Efficient Local Data Storage

Limited access to external storage means that local storage for logs must be efficient and redundant. Implement compression to reduce log size and distributed systems for local backups to safeguard against hardware failures.

4. Human-Readable Formats with Machine-Readable Options

In operational emergencies, human intervention is inevitable. Well-structured, timestamped logs in JSON or plain text allow technical staff to rapidly understand what went wrong. At the same time, ensure your log designs integrate with automated tools for analysis.

5. Regular Rotation and Archival

Since air-gapped deployments typically involve limited physical storage, rotating logs regularly and archiving old data is critical. Implement clear cycling or retention policies to avoid storage overflow while meeting compliance requirements.

Challenges to Anticipate

  • Debugging Without External Access: Isolated networks make debugging harder. Having comprehensive logs provides the contextual information engineers need for local troubleshooting.
  • Compliance in Restricted Environments: For industries like healthcare or finance, regulatory audits demand precise data storage within strict security boundaries. Minimizing compliance risk is only possible with accurate, locked-down logs.

Best Practices to Optimize Audit Log Implementation

  • Start with Event Categorization: Different events need different priorities in logging. Categorize critical, informational, and debugging events separately.
  • Use Structured Logging: Instead of unformatted data, adopt structured logging for consistent, searchable logs.
  • Test for Failure Scenarios: Simulate outages or unexpected events to ensure logs remain reliable.

How to Streamline Audit Logs for Air-Gapped Systems with Hoop.dev

Building and maintaining audit logging systems for air-gapped systems can be a complex task. Hoop.dev makes the process simpler by offering a setup tailored to secure, compliant deployment environments.

Get up and running in minutes and experience how Hoop.dev delivers structured, scalable, and tamper-proof audit logs for air-gapped deployments. See how it works for yourself!

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ts